Timescale (1) • Core Strategy adopted March 2009 • September 2011 – Cabinet decision Timescale (1) • Core Strategy adopted March 2009 • September 2011 – Cabinet decision to implement CIL • Detailed work on CIL priorities – related to Core Strategy – ‘Phase 1’ IDP and ‘Draft Interim’ 123 List • Initial ‘in-house’ work on viability • May 2012 – Quotes for a Viability Study • July 2012 – Stakeholder Workshop on viability • December 2012 – Viability Study completed

Timescale (2) • January 2013 - Consultation on a Preliminary Draft Charging Schedule • Timescale (2) • January 2013 - Consultation on a Preliminary Draft Charging Schedule • February 2014 – Revised Viability Study • March 2014 - Consultation on Draft Charging Schedule • August 2014 - Consultation on Revised Draft Charging Schedule

Timescale (3) • • October 2014 – Submission to CLG January 2015 – Examination Timescale (3) • • October 2014 – Submission to CLG January 2015 – Examination February 2015 – Examiner’s Report received April 2015 – Cabinet Approval June 2015 – Full Council July 2015 – Began Charging December 2015 – Adopted SPD

Examination – Lessons Learned • • • Early contact with PINS Get a good Examination – Lessons Learned • • • Early contact with PINS Get a good PO Research the Examiner! Book rooms as soon as the date is agreed Make sure viability consultants are available before, during and after

Lessons Learned Summary (1) • Allow lots of time • Make sure you have Lessons Learned Summary (1) • Allow lots of time • Make sure you have the budget available • Study the Regs – objectors will try and catch you out! • EVIDENCE! • Learn from others, but • Be wary of other Inspectors Reports

Costs Incurred Ignoring officer time, allow for: • Viability Studies and updates • Study Costs Incurred Ignoring officer time, allow for: • Viability Studies and updates • Study visits and seminars • Advertisements • Examination: – Witness support – Examiner – Programme Officer • Software and systems • Dedicated staff?

Lessons Learned Summary (2) • Need detailed understanding of viability • Resources – at Lessons Learned Summary (2) • Need detailed understanding of viability • Resources – at least 0. 5 FTE preferably more • Keep senior managers and Members well informed; train officers • Give out a positive message • Celebrate!

CIL is Good News - Why? • • • Generates significantly more funding than CIL is Good News - Why? • • • Generates significantly more funding than Section 106; Set at a level that ensures it is affordable / viable. Fairer, faster and more transparent than Section 106; Gives the Council and local communities more freedom to set infrastructure priorities that are justified; Predictable funding stream making infrastructure delivery more efficient; Gives developers certainty and quicker planning decisions; Rewards communities for new development through the Neighbourhood Portion; Supported and promoted by Government. Single house Chatsworth Road, S 17 A larger house In the highest charging zone Single house Chatsworth Road, S 17 A larger house In the highest charging zone (£ 80/sq m)

Single house BEFORE • No S 106 AFTER • CIL charging zone 5 - Single house BEFORE • No S 106 AFTER • CIL charging zone 5 - £ 80 sq m • 197 sq m • CIL liability £ 15, 760

CIL Spending Priorities • ‘Draft Interim’ Regulation 123 List -background evidence for Charging Schedule CIL Spending Priorities • ‘Draft Interim’ Regulation 123 List -background evidence for Charging Schedule – then adopted by Cabinet • Based on scoring exercise against Core Strategy policies • Revised, updated Regulation 123 List needed – Also to be approved by Cabinet • Corporate officer group set up, requested by Cabinet Member • Role of new local plan?
